Ulaval Racing’s 2016 car’s philosophy is no different than it’s predecessors. As<br />
Newton once said, we are “standing on the shoulders of giants”. We keep building<br />
on our solid foundations and work on every single detail of the car while focusing<br />
on our 5 main guidelines ; Easy manufacturing, driveability, low production cost,<br />
reliability and lightweight.<br />
Carbon fiber monocoque with a steel tube rear sub-frame. Carbon fiber is unidirectional<br />
IM8\M91 prepreg, core is Nomex honeycomb. The engine is a KTM 525<br />
with a Garrett FT1241 turbocharger. The differential is a Drexler. Chassis layup<br />
and length is modified from last year with weight savings in mind. Multi-element<br />
airfoils are used for the front and rear wings; a flat plate under-tray and diffuser<br />
provide ground effects. The driver back position is 10° from the vertical, the main<br />
hoop braces extend forward to simplify the rear sub-frame design, and to provide<br />
an easier way for the driver to egress. Ball and socket front suspension points<br />
are used to lower weight and reduce bending loads at the monocoque interface.<br />
The suspension uses air springs for increased adjustability and handling. The<br />
drivetrain is a chain driven Drexler differential with RCV hubs and axles to lower<br />
weight. The transmission is actuated by a CO2 pneumatic system controlled by<br />
buttons on the steering wheel.<br />
